Well it's a 40 year old bike. If it WASN'T leaking I'd be worried, because maybe there's no oil to leak

But right now it just leaks too much. Coming from under the cam cover, there's little rubber pucks that go over where the head studs and nuts are. Those go to the atmosphere, so if they're worn out, oil will leak out of the cam cover. I KNOW mine are worn out, but I can't find the replacements I had, and I'll need another cam cover gasket -.- The bottom end leaks a lot, probably from the oil passage cap and plugs. I have the gaskets for them sitting on my desk, but it's going to be difficult to replace them -.-
